Product overviewNJP-3800D automatic capsule filling machine is engineered for high-speed filling of empty hard capsules with powders, granules or small tablets for pharmaceutical and nutraceutical production. The unit integrates automated capsule feeding, separation, precise dosing, filling, locking and discharge to support continuous production.
How it works- Capsule separation: divides capsules into body and cap for dosing.
- Dosator/piston filling: metered powder delivery into capsule bodies.
- Locking/sealing: mechanical or pneumatic closure to prevent leakage.
- Inspection and rejection: real-time detection and automatic ejection of defective capsules.
- Output: filled capsules discharged for downstream packaging.

Technical guidance: powder leakage reduction & filling accuracy (key measures)- Powder formulation: use flow aids, control humidity (approx. 35–45%), optimize particle size (target 50–150 μm) and apply antistatic measures.
- Feeding system: variable-frequency vibratory feeders, anti-bridging hopper design, flexible agitators and micro-negative-pressure dust collection above the metering plate.
- Filling control: multi-stage compression, slow punch withdrawal and local vacuum/seal around the metering area.
- Metering plate precision: tight machining tolerances (clearance ≤10 μm), mirror finish and wear-resistant coatings (DLC/TiN); use online calibration where available.
- System control: closed-loop feedback (visual AI inspection, piezo sensors) and automatic adjustment routines.
- Validation and environment: follow IQ/OQ/PQ, maintain controlled temperature/humidity and implement dust management.
